In mobile communication environment, mutual authentication is very important. Lu et al. proposed an anonymous mutual authentication protocol with provable link-layer location privacy. In this paper, we identify a flaw in their design and demonstrate that the Lu et al. protocol is vulnerable to the QoS (Quality of Service) of a packet's sending/receiving state and to DoS (Denial of Service) attack. We then propose a method for improving the protocol.
